Geographical Features of Kenya

Geographical Features of Kenya

Kenya stands tall as a bastion of geographical diversity, occupying a strategic position on the Eastern African coastline. Its expansive landmass, traversing over half a million square kilometers, positions it among the largest nations on the continent, shaping its remarkable landscape and economic potential.

Geographic Features of Sri Lanka

Geographic Features of Sri Lanka

Positioned strategically at the southern tip of India, Sri Lanka's location at the nexus of trade and travel routes adds a rich tapestry to its global connections. The island's expansive coastline, extending over 2,800 kilometers, presents significant potential for developing diverse economic sectors, while its rank among the top 60 countries globally in exclusive economic zone (EEZ) coverage enables it to safeguard and reap the benefits from its marine resources.

Sri Lanka's Thriving Mosaic

Sri Lanka's Thriving Mosaic

With a population of 22 million, Sri Lanka boasts a dynamic and diverse demographic landscape. This diversity manifests in various cultural traditions and a harmonious coexistence of Buddhism, Hinduism, Islam, and Christianity, reflecting the country's deep-rooted history as a vibrant hub of trade and spirituality.

Kenya's Demographic Promise

Kenya's Demographic Promise

Kenya’s population landscape is marked by a youthful vibrancy that offers immense potential for development. With a rapidly growing population of approximately 53 million, the country’s median age of 20 years creates a dynamic human capital foundation for sustained economic and social progress.

Sri Lanka's Trade Connections

Sri Lanka's Trade Connections

Despite its relatively small size, Sri Lanka plays a significant role in international trade. With exports representing over 16% of GDP, the country demonstrates a notable export-oriented approach.

Kenya's Trade Connectivity

Kenya's Trade Connectivity

Kenya's trade landscape stands out for its notable mix of exports and imports. While goods dominate exports, agricultural products, such as coffee and tea, make a substantial contribution, showcasing Kenya's prowess in cash crops.
